VIEWING PHOTOS

There are three types of view modes.

Multi View:

This view allows you to search for photos in a grid
format. These pictures are displayed using thumbnail
data in each image file.

1

3UHVV&85625ŸźŻŹ to move the highlight
in one window. If all of the photos will not fit in
one screen, when pressing CURSOR

Ż button

at the top left thumbnail, the screen will move to
the previous page. Conversely, when pressing
CURSOR

Ź button at the bottom right thumbnail,

the screen will move to the next page. CH+ and CH-
buttons can be used to page up/down the photo list
when there are more photos than will fit onto one
screen.

2

When you select a folder, press OK to move to the
next layer.

3

When you select a photo. Press OK to view the
selected photo in Single view mode.

Single View:

In this view mode, only files located in the selected
directory shall be displayed. This view allows you to
change the photo content manually. When moving from
Multi View to the Single View, the currently selected
photo shall be displayed.

1

Use CURSOR

Źbutton to view the next photo. Use

CURSOR

Żbutton to view the previous photo.

2

Use CURSOR

Ÿbutton to rotate the image 90°

counterclockwise. Use CURSOR

źbutton to rotate

the image 90° clockwise.

Slideshow:

This view allows you to watch a slideshow of the
photos. In this mode, only files located in the selected
directory will be played.

1

To start slideshow, press OK button in the Single View
mode. You can see the state of Sildeshow is On or Off
at the right bottom.
